Challenges Facing the Restaurant Industry

  • πŸ“‰ Flay states the restaurant industry is experiencing the hardest time in his lifetime, particularly in major cities.
  • πŸ’° He identifies three main cost pressures: high occupancy costs (rent), significantly increased cost of goods (food and liquor) since COVID-19, and a critical rise in labor costs.
  • ⚠️ While understanding the desire for fair wages, Flay emphasizes the need for balance to ensure businesses can remain operational and retain jobs.
  • πŸ™οΈ He expresses concern over proposals like a $30 minimum wage in New York City and its potential impact on the restaurant sector.

Profitability and Future Outlook

  • πŸ’Έ Flay notes that even with price increases, many restaurants are breaking even or losing money, with few making significant profits.
  • πŸ“ He highlights that he currently does not have a restaurant in New York City for the first time in his adult life, despite a passion for reopening.
  • πŸš€ Flay believes that opening a restaurant in New York tomorrow would likely result in no profit, indicating the challenging economic climate for restaurateurs.
